Rev 10748 | Rev 10770 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 10748 | Rev 10762 | ||
---|---|---|---|
Line 10... | Line 10... | ||
10 | !else |
10 | !else |
11 | !set u_=$wims_realuser |
11 | !set u_=$wims_realuser |
12 | !default u_=$wims_user |
12 | !default u_=$wims_user |
13 | !endif |
13 | !endif |
14 | !default CL_Name=$CL_Names |
14 | !default CL_Name=$CL_Names |
15 |
|
15 | !!!if $user_participate$user_supervise!=$empty |
16 | <p> |
16 | !!<p> |
17 |
|
17 | !! !if $supervisable!=yes |
18 |
|
18 | !! $U_gotoclass ttt |
19 |
|
19 | !! !else |
20 |
|
20 | !! $U_gotoclass3 www |
21 |
|
21 | !! !endif |
22 | </p> |
22 | !!</p> |
23 |
|
23 | !!!endif |
24 | 24 | ||
25 | !if $supervisable=yes or ($wims_user=supervisor and $wims_realuser=supervisor) |
25 | !if $supervisable=yes or ($wims_user=supervisor and $wims_realuser=supervisor) |
26 | !read subclasses_supervisor.phtml |
26 | !read subclasses_supervisor.phtml |
27 | !if ($wims_user=supervisor or $wims_class=$wims_superclass) |
27 | !if ($wims_user=supervisor or $wims_class=$wims_superclass) |
28 | !!FIXME desactivate the possibility for teachers to register without the administrator in a portal |
28 | !!FIXME desactivate the possibility for teachers to register without the administrator in a portal |
Line 30... | Line 30... | ||
30 | !!href module=adm/class/classes&type=supervisor&superclass=$wims_class $U_supervise |
30 | !!href module=adm/class/classes&type=supervisor&superclass=$wims_class $U_supervise |
31 | !!else |
31 | !!else |
32 | !if $wims_user!=supervisor or $wims_realuser!=supervisor |
32 | !if $wims_user!=supervisor or $wims_realuser!=supervisor |
33 | $name_gotosupervise |
33 | $name_gotosupervise |
34 | !endif |
34 | !endif |
35 | !endif |
35 | !endif |
36 | !endif |
36 | !endif |
37 | !else |
37 | !else |
38 | !if $supervisable!=yes |
38 | !if $supervisable!=yes |
39 | !read subclasses_user.phtml |
39 | !read subclasses_user.phtml |
40 | !endif |
40 | !endif |
41 | !endif |
41 | !endif |
- | 42 | !if $wims_supertype=4 |
|
- | 43 | <div class="wims_work_legend"> |
|
- | 44 | <p class="inline">$wims_name_legend:</p> |
|
- | 45 | <ul class="inline"> |
|
- | 46 | !set tmp=level,class,program,course |
|
- | 47 | !if $supervisable=yes |
|
- | 48 | !set wims_name_testclass=$CL_Test |
|
- | 49 | !if $class_typename=program |
|
- | 50 | !set tmp=$(tmp[3..-1]) |
|
- | 51 | !endif |
|
- | 52 | !if $class_typename=class |
|
- | 53 | !set tmp=$(tmp[2..-1]) |
|
- | 54 | !endif |
|
- | 55 | !else |
|
- | 56 | !set tmp=$(tmp[1,2,4]) |
|
- | 57 | !if $class_typename=class |
|
- | 58 | !set tmp=$(tmp[2,3]) |
|
- | 59 | !endif |
|
- | 60 | !endif |
|
- | 61 | !for t in $tmp |
|
- | 62 | <li class="wims_classes_direct_$t">$(wims_name_$t)</li> |
|
- | 63 | !next |
|
- | 64 | </ul> |
|
- | 65 | </div> |
|
- | 66 | !endif |
|
42 |
|
67 | !!exit |
43 |
|
68 | !goto end1 |
44 | 69 | ||
45 | <ul class="wims_subclasses"><!--wims_subclasses--> |
70 | <ul class="wims_subclasses"><!--wims_subclasses--> |
46 | !reset alreadyseen |
71 | !reset alreadyseen |
47 | !if $wims_class!=$wims_superclass |
72 | !if $wims_class!=$wims_superclass |
48 | !set subclass1=$wims_class,$subclass1 |
73 | !set subclass1=$wims_class,$subclass1 |
Line 113... | Line 138... | ||
113 | !set name=!defof class_description in wimshome/log/classes/$c/.def |
138 | !set name=!defof class_description in wimshome/log/classes/$c/.def |
114 | !set type=!defof class_typename in wimshome/log/classes/$c/.def |
139 | !set type=!defof class_typename in wimshome/log/classes/$c/.def |
115 | <li> <span class="wims_classes_direct_$type"> |
140 | <li> <span class="wims_classes_direct_$type"> |
116 | !! wrong variable? |
141 | !! wrong variable? |
117 | !! !href module=adm/class/reguser&class=$c&auth_user=$u_ $name |
142 | !! !href module=adm/class/reguser&class=$c&auth_user=$u_ $name |
118 | !href module=adm/class/reguser&class=$c&user_auth=$u_ $name |
143 | !href module=adm/class/reguser&class=$c&user_auth=$u_&subclass=yes $name |
119 | </span></li> |
144 | </span></li> |
120 | !next c |
145 | !next c |
121 | </ul> |
146 | </ul> |
122 | </div> |
147 | </div> |
123 | !set wims_ref_class=wims_button |
148 | !set wims_ref_class=wims_button |